The lives of girls and women are multi-dimensional, comprised of complex and interrelated aspirations, needs and responsibilities. However, development programs often treat girls and women as uni-dimensional, providing services in silos that meet one need at a time and do not engage girls and women in a way that is empowering. By serving girls and women through siloed services, development programs fail to achieve optimal results and efficiencies, missing opportunities that have the potential to leverage changes that go beyond any one sector and can lead to both individual empowerment and broader social change.
